Transaction 5c2a2f1be96163af36e111bd40e57900098c98af11354ff350b1f253488ef33b
1 Input
1 Output
-
5c2a2f1be96163af36e111bd40e57900098c98af11354ff350b1f253488ef33b:0
- value
- 69880518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 513885c42f4d824486e8770b0180ae5e7e5f10b2 OP_EQUAL
- address
- MFJcgDr9j8X5xeTN4v3NGgCjsZq3FLVpvq